Sourcing guidance for Wholesale Gorilla Glass

How to choose the right version of Gorilla Glass for different applications?

Selecting the correct generation is critical for balancing cost and performance. Gorilla Glass 3 is highly cost-effective for mid-range devices due to its Native Damage Resistance (NDR). For premium electronics requiring superior drop protection, Gorilla Glass 6 or Victus should be prioritized as they are engineered to survive drops from up to 2 meters on rough surfaces. Always verify the chemical strengthening process used by the processor to ensure it meets Corning's licensed standards.

What are the key technical specifications to verify with a supplier?

Buyers must demand a technical data sheet covering Vickers Hardness (typically 600-700 kgf/mm²), Fracture Toughness, and Surface Compressive Stress (CS). For touch-screen applications, ensure the glass has an Oleophobic Coating to reduce fingerprints and a Transmittance rate of >91%. If the glass is for outdoor use, inquire about Anti-Reflective (AR) coating options to improve sunlight readability.

What compliance standards and certifications are mandatory for international trade?

Ensure the supplier complies with RoHS (Restriction of Hazardous Substances) and REACH for chemical safety. For automotive or industrial applications, look for ISO 9001:2015 quality management certification and IATF 16949 if applicable. It is essential to request a Certificate of Analysis (COA) for every batch to confirm the depth of layer (DoL) achieved during the ion-exchange process.

How can I validate the authenticity of Gorilla Glass from a wholesale supplier?

Authentic Gorilla Glass is produced by Corning, but many wholesalers are authorized downstream processors. You should request the supplier's Authorization Letter or proof of raw material procurement from Corning. Conduct a four-point bending test on samples to verify flexibility and strength. Be wary of prices significantly below market average, as these often indicate regular tempered glass being mislabeled as Gorilla Glass.

Cross-Border Procurement Risks and Strategic Advice

What are the primary risks in cross-border shipping for bulk glass?

The biggest risk is micro-cracks and breakage during transit. Ensure the supplier uses vacuum packaging with anti-static film and high-density foam padding. For sea freight, specify fumigated wooden crates with moisture-proof desiccants. How should I negotiate pricing and MOQs with Chinese glass manufacturers?

Negotiations should focus on yield rates and thickness customization. Standard thicknesses (0.5mm to 2.0mm) usually have lower MOQs. For custom CNC cutting or silk-screen printing, expect a 15-20% price increase. To secure better rates, offer a rolling forecast of your annual demand; suppliers are often willing to reduce unit prices by 5-10% for guaranteed long-term volume.
